2. Dr Strangelove
Once again, by substituting one word for another a movie from a different era becomes shockingly contemporary. In this instance, just substitute “immigrant” for “Communist” and you can enjoy Stanley Kubrick’s movie in a whole new light.
In Dr Strangelove, President Merkin Muffley (Peter Sellers) learns that US Air Force General Jack D Ripper (Sterling Hayden) has gone insane and ordered a nuclear strike on the Soviet Union, which itself has created a “Doomsday Device” that will wipe out all human and animal life on Earth when the country is attacked.
Years of propaganda, double talk and rage against a faceless enemy has convinced Ripper that the fluoridation of water is in fact a monstrous Commie plot to sap the precious bodily fluids of millions of Americans, so he considers his actions those of a patriot, not a monster.
